I would actually stear youy away from the PENNSOIL XLF, been alot of reports of people running it and having excess smoke from all of the detergents it has in it. With oil injection I would run a better oil than just the cheapest you can get. If you can find it, SUZUKI has an EXCELLENT 2 stroke oil for oil injected engines.
Ferm,
I am at a lost I am currently using Pennsoil XLF, Question is there another ? Please let me know exactly which one I need to switch to, you are right this one smokes a lot !

Run the regular PENNZOIL premium plus synthetic blend. They both cost the same, but the premium plus seems to burn alot cleaner than the XLF from reports I have read. I have only run the premium plus and QUIKSILVER in my current EVINRUDE, and can attest that the PENNZOIL is ALOT cleaner running.
